Block

#21,968,295
Block Number
21,968,295 @ 06/18/2025, 02:03:40
Status
Finalized
ID
0x014f35a7982022a5ed072d1ba6fd5b1fdbaaf15091dea7efbfff9a33bd60a3c6
Transactions
Gas Used
10381398/40000000 (25.95% Used)
Total Score
2,145,557,381 (+98)
Rewards
46.12 VTHO